Automatic Identification of Critical Digital Assets
Within the nuclear reactor domain, many of the assets which were once analog are being phased out and replaced with digital assets. The ability to automatically identify which of these digital assets are also critical assets as defined by the Nuclear Regulatory Commission (NRC) is an important step in building an effective cybersecurity program for the nuclear power domain. This paper presents an approach to automatically identify these critical digital assets. Three variations of this approach are presented in this paper. The runtime of these three implementations is obtained to demonstrate how each scales as network model sizes for nuclear reactors increase.
